\begin{frame}
  \frametitle{What is TDD?}
  The basic steps of TDD are,
  \begin{itemize}
  \item Decide upon the feature to implement and the methodology of
    testing it
  \item Write the tests for the feature decided upon
  \item Just write enough code, so that the test can be run, but it fails
   \end{itemize}
\end{frame}
%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%

\begin{frame}
  \frametitle{What is TDD?..}
  \begin{itemize}
  \item Modify the code to pass all current tests \& previous tests
  \item Run the tests to see if all tests pass
  \item Refactor the code -- optimize the algorithm,
    remove duplication, add documentation, etc.
  \item Run the tests again
  \end{itemize}
\end{frame}


\begin{frame}[fragile]
  \frametitle{First Test -- fibonacci}
  \begin{itemize}
  \item What are our code units?
    \begin{itemize}
    \item Only one function \texttt{fibonacci}
    \item Takes one number as argument
    \item Returns, nth number of fibonacci series
    \end{itemize}
\begin{lstlisting}
c = fibonacci(3)
\end{lstlisting}
  \item c contains 3rd digit of the series, counting from 0.
  \end{itemize}
\end{frame}
%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%

\begin{frame}[fragile]
  \frametitle{Test Cases}
  \begin{itemize}
  \item Important to have test cases and expected outputs before
    writing tests
  \item $n=3$, $fibonacci=2$
  \item $n=4$, $fibonacci=3$
  \item Tests are just a series of assertions
  \item True or False, depending on the behaviour
  \end{itemize}
\end{frame}
%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%

\begin{frame}[fragile]
  \frametitle{Test Cases -- Code}
\small
{
\begin{lstlisting}
tc1 = fibonacci(3)
if tc1 != 2:
    print "Failed for n=3. Expected 2. \
    Obtained %d instead." % tc1
    exit(1)

tc2 = fibonacci(4)
if tc2 != 3:
    print "Failed for n=4. Expected 3. \
    Obtained %d instead." % tc2
    exit(1)

print "All tests passed!"
\end{lstlisting}
}
\begin{itemize}
\item The function \texttt{fibonacci} doesn't even exist!
\end{itemize}
\end{frame}
%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%

\begin{frame}[fragile]
  \frametitle{Stubs}
  \begin{itemize}
  \item First write a very minimal definition of \texttt{fibonacci}
    \begin{lstlisting}
def fibonacci(a):
    pass
    \end{lstlisting}
  \item Written just, so that the tests can run
  \item Obviously, the tests are going to fail
  \end{itemize}
\end{frame}
%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%
\begin{frame}[fragile]
  \frametitle{\texttt{fibonacci.py}}
\tiny
{
\begin{lstlisting}
def fibonacci(n):
    pass

if __name__ == '__main__':
    tc1 = fibonacci(3)
    if tc1 != 2:
        print "Failed for n=3. \
        Expected 2. Obtained %d instead." % tc1
        exit(1)
    tc2 = fibonacci(4)
    if tc2 != 3:
        print "Failed for n=4. \
        Expected 3. Obtained %d instead." % tc2
        exit(1)
    print "All tests passed!"
\end{lstlisting}
}
\end{frame}
%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%
\begin{frame}[fragile]
  \frametitle{First run}
\small
{
\begin{lstlisting}
$ python fibonacci.py
Traceback (most recent call last):
  File "fibonacci.py", line 8, in <module> 
  print "Failed for n=3. Expected 2. 
  Obtained %d instead." % tc1
TypeError: %d format: 
a number is required, not NoneType
\end{lstlisting} %$
}
  \begin{itemize}
  \item We have our code unit stub, and a failing test
  \item The next step is to write code, so that the test just passes
  \end{itemize}
\end{frame}
%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%
\begin{frame}[fragile]
  \frametitle{Fibonacci}
  \begin{itemize}
  \item Modify the \texttt{fibonacci} stub function
  \item Then, run the script to see if the tests pass.
  \end{itemize}
\small
{
\begin{lstlisting}
def fibonacci(n):
    a, b = 0, 1
    for i in range(n):
        a, b = b, a + b
    return a

\end{lstlisting}
\begin{lstlisting}
\end{lstlisting} %$
}
\end{frame}
%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%%

\begin{frame}[fragile]
  \frametitle{Fibonacci -- Recursive}
  \begin{itemize}
  \item Final improvement -- make \texttt{fibonacci} recursive
  \tiny
{
\begin{lstlisting}
def fibonacci(n):
    if n == 0:
        return 0
    elif n == 1:
        return 1
    else:
        return fibonacci(n-1) + fibonacci(n-2)
        
\end{lstlisting}
}
  \small 
  \item More readable and easier to understand
  \item Check that the tests pass again
  \end{itemize}
\end{frame}
